Like all the pedals in the Source Audio One Series line, the Ventris Dual Reverb will feature an
extensive collection of additional reverb engines, deep editing parameters and added functionality
via the Neuro Desktop and Mobile Editor software. The Neuro Mobile App will be available for iOS
and Android devices and the Neuro Desktop Editor will be available for Windows and Macintosh
personal computers. All Neuro downloads are free.
Neuro Hub
The Source Audio Neuro Hub (sold separately) unites Source Audio pedals from the Soundblox 2 and
One Series families to create a single, stage-ready effects system. It features shared MIDI, passive
expression pedal input, Hot Hand connectivity, and USB, and can connect up to five Source Audio
pedals. The Neuro Hub features a powerful scene saving functionality, which allows you to create up
to 128 multi-pedal presets known as scenes, each recallable via MIDI program change messages.
Connect the Neuro Hub to your computer via USB for updates, saving and editing multi-pedal presets,
